  4. Between my Stradic CI4+ and my Stradic HGFK the CI4+ is slightly smoother, and lighter. But both are darn smooth. Does that warrant the price difference? Probably not. Excellent reels any way you slice it.

  21. So I like to stage rods in front of me, laying down. I do have rod holders (PVC) behind me that can hold a number. Usually the three or four rods with various favored baits on them. I do like shorter rods, so that's something to consider. I ride a 12' Native Ultimate anything over 6'6" hangs off too far and when the wind kicks up and I'm close to cover...ugh.
